Jason Bonham and Led Zeppelin
Jason Bonham knew that Led Zeppelin were never going to do anything after the one off reunion concert, because Robert Plant told him so. What hurt him more, was that the dream collaboration between himself, Jimmy Page and John Paul Jones, just fizzled out. Read more here.
Stone Temple Pilots Reissue Purple
STP are reissuing the album Purple. It contains three discs, one disc, is a concert recording from a New Haven show from 1994. There are other bonuses to make this something to check out. Read more here.

Ozzy to release Box Set
Ozzy Osbourne will release a box set comprised from his 16 solo albums, from 1980-2010. The box set is entitled “See You On The Other Side.”It will be available November 29th. Check it out here.
Neal Casal, a NJ favorite, passes away.
Neal Casal, a musician from Denville, NJ passed away yesterday at age 50. Neal made his mark in the music industry and was most recently in Chris Robinson’s band, Brotherhood. A lot of folks are going to miss him. Read more about Neal and what his friends had to say here.
Kingfish- Sold out at the Stanhope House
Christone “Kingfish” Ingram, is a 20 years old blues guitarist from Clarksdale, Mississippi, who has been turning a lot of heads, including blues master, Buddy Guy. Kingfish released his debut album in May, Buddy Guy was so impressed, that he is a guest on his album and has him touring with him this year. Kingfish has sold out the show September 1st. Black Stone Cherry to release new album
Black to Blues Volume 2, is the new album to be released October 18th. The album is a collection of covers of Blues songs. The first song to be released is “Me And The Devil Blues,” a Robert Johnson original. Read more here.
